From 5de3b6fb03ea7538b05bc51ec5fc0191fc1aaba2 Mon Sep 17 00:00:00 2001 From: 王 垚 <1402714037@qq.com> Date: 星期三, 02 十一月 2022 13:52:51 +0800 Subject: [PATCH] 代码上传 --- WebSRM/layuiAdmin.std-v1.2.1/src/views/基础资料/隐藏列设置/Gy_GridView_Hide.html | 21 +++++++++++---------- 1 files changed, 11 insertions(+), 10 deletions(-) diff --git "a/WebSRM/layuiAdmin.std-v1.2.1/src/views/\345\237\272\347\241\200\350\265\204\346\226\231/\351\232\220\350\227\217\345\210\227\350\256\276\347\275\256/Gy_GridView_Hide.html" "b/WebSRM/layuiAdmin.std-v1.2.1/src/views/\345\237\272\347\241\200\350\265\204\346\226\231/\351\232\220\350\227\217\345\210\227\350\256\276\347\275\256/Gy_GridView_Hide.html" index 2985097..f58e068 100644 --- "a/WebSRM/layuiAdmin.std-v1.2.1/src/views/\345\237\272\347\241\200\350\265\204\346\226\231/\351\232\220\350\227\217\345\210\227\350\256\276\347\275\256/Gy_GridView_Hide.html" +++ "b/WebSRM/layuiAdmin.std-v1.2.1/src/views/\345\237\272\347\241\200\350\265\204\346\226\231/\351\232\220\350\227\217\345\210\227\350\256\276\347\275\256/Gy_GridView_Hide.html" @@ -204,7 +204,6 @@ get_Display(); } - //鏌ヨ function get_Display() { var ajaxLoad = layer.load(); $.ajax({ @@ -214,10 +213,16 @@ success: function (data1) { var colNames = [];//鐩稿鍗曟嵁浼犺繃鏉ョ殑鍒楀悕 var cols = [];//瑕佷紶杩涜〃鏍肩殑鏁版嵁 - - colNames = colName.split(','); + var dataCol = []; if (data1.data.length != 0) { + //鏁版嵁搴撴煡璇㈠嚭鐨勫垪鏁版嵁 + dataCol = data1.data[0].HGridString.split(','); + } + + colNames = colName.split(','); + + if (data1.data.length != 0 && dataCol.length == colNames.length) { //鍐荤粨鍒� $("#HFixCols").val(data1.data[0].HFixCols); //瀛椾綋澶у皬 @@ -225,14 +230,10 @@ //鍒楀 $("#HColumnWidth").val(data1.data[0].HColumnWidth); - var dataCol = [];//鏁版嵁搴撴煡璇㈠嚭鐨勫垪鏁版嵁 - - dataCol = data1.data[0].HGridString.split(','); - //琛ㄦ牸鐨勬暟鎹~鍏� for (var i = 0; i < colNames.length; i++) { var dataCols = dataCol[i].split('|'); - cols.push({ "ColumnName": colNames[i], "IsHide": dataCols[1] == 1 ? true : false, "Alignment": dataCols[2], "ColumnWidth": dataCols[3]}) + cols.push({ "ColumnName": colNames[i], "IsHide": dataCols[1] == 1 ? true : false, "Alignment": dataCols[2], "ColumnWidth": dataCols[3] }) } option.data = cols; table.render(option); @@ -251,7 +252,7 @@ } else { //榛樿涓嶉�変腑 鏄剧ず瀛椾綋灞呭乏 琛ㄦ牸鐨勬暟鎹~鍏� for (var i = 0; i < colNames.length; i++) { - cols.push({ "ColumnName": colNames[i], "IsHide": false, "Alignment": "L", "ColumnWidth":120}) + cols.push({ "ColumnName": colNames[i], "IsHide": false, "Alignment": "L", "ColumnWidth": 120 }) } option.data = cols; table.render(option); @@ -284,7 +285,7 @@ { field: 'ColumnName', title: '鍒楀悕', width: 100 } , { file: 'IsHide', title: '鏄惁闅愯棌', width: 100, templet: '#IsHide' } , { field: 'Alignment', title: '瀵归綈鏂瑰紡', width: 100, templet: '#Alignment' } - , { field: 'ColumnWidth', title: '鍒楀', width: 100, edit: 'text'} + , { field: 'ColumnWidth', title: '鍒楀', width: 100, edit: 'text' } ]] }; } -- Gitblit v1.9.1